Section 33-26-301 - License required
(a) No person shall practice medicine in this state without a license granted by the board, or as otherwise provided by law.
(b) Upon appropriate application, fulfillment of eligibility criteria and successful completion of all other requirements, the board may grant:
(i) A license to practice medicine, subject to annual renewal;
(ii) A temporary license to practice medicine pursuant to W.S. 33-26-304(a);
(iii) A restricted or conditional license;
(iv) An inactive license, provided the qualifications for and the conditions of this license shall be established by rule;
(v) A medical training license pursuant to W.S. 33-26-304(c);
(vi) An emeritus license, allowing retired physicians to provide health care without remuneration, provided the qualifications for and the conditions of this license shall be established by rule;
(vii) A volunteer license, allowing physicians not otherwise licensed in Wyoming to practice medicine in the state without remuneration, provided the qualifications for and conditions of this license shall be established by rule;
(viii) An administrative medicine license for physicians not providing patient care, provided the qualifications for and the conditions of this license shall be established by rule.
